Enhancing Health Access for Immigrant Families in Massachusetts

In Massachusetts, immigrant families often face significant barriers to accessing healthcare services. The state is home to a diverse population, with approximately 22% of residents being immigrants. Many of these individuals encounter systemic obstacles, including language barriers, lack of cultural competency in health services, and economic disadvantages, which hinder their ability to seek care. Ensuring equitable access to health services for these communities is a pressing issue that requires immediate attention and innovative solutions.

Who Qualifies for Funding in Massachusetts

This funding opportunity is designed for nonprofit organizations, healthcare providers, and community-based entities focused on serving immigrant populations in Massachusetts. Eligible applicants must demonstrate a commitment to addressing health disparities through mobile health clinics or similar outreach initiatives that prioritize equity in healthcare access. Programs should specifically target non-English speakers and economically disadvantaged individuals to meet their unique healthcare needs more effectively.

Application Realities and Requirements

Organizations interested in applying must provide a comprehensive plan detailing their mobile health service model, including expected outreach strategies, staffing requirements, and partnership capabilities with local health agencies. Successful applications will need to articulate how they will navigate challenges such as language translation and cultural sensitivity during service delivery. Additionally, clearly defined metrics for assessing the program’s impact on health outcomes will be crucial for demonstrating effectiveness.
